Terminal High Altitude Area Defense (THAAD), formerly Theater High Altitude Area Defense, is an American anti-ballistic missile defense system designed to shoot down short-, medium-, and intermediate-range ballistic missiles in their terminal phase (descent or reentry) by intercepting with a hit-to-kill approach. … See more The THAAD missile defense concept was proposed in 1987, with a formal request for proposals submitted to industry in 1991. The THAAD program benefited from results of previous missile defense efforts like See more Israel In March 2024, Bravo Battery, 2nd ADA Regiment (B-2 THAAD), 11th Air Defense Artillery Brigade was … See more • Arrow (Israeli missile) • HQ-19, developed by China • Prithvi Defence Vehicle - Indian high altitude anti-ballistic missile system • M1120 HEMTT Load Handling System (launcher) See more Sometimes called Kinetic Kill technology, the THAAD missile destroys missiles by colliding with them, using hit-to-kill technology, like the MIM-104 Patriot PAC-3 (although the PAC-3 also contains a small explosive warhead).
